Top sports stories
The month gave us plenty of sporting drama. The Lakers snapped a three-game skid with a 119-101 win over the Spurs, led by Anthony Davis and LeBron James while rookie Dalton Knecht turned heads. Victor Wembanyama fought hard for San Antonio but the Spurs couldn’t hold on.
In cricket, Australia sealed a T20I series win over Pakistan with a tense 13-run victory at the SCG — Matthew Short and Spencer Johnson were decisive. India’s T20I clash with South Africa saw Varun Chakravarthy grab five wickets, yet India fell short as South Africa chased down the target at St George’s Park.
Rugby fans got a show when Antoine Dupont returned to lift France past Japan at Stade de France on November 9. On the club front, Inter Miami’s playoff run kept Messi in the spotlight as fans tuned into MLS Season Pass on Apple TV+, and Aston Villa’s Champions League meeting with Juventus (Nov 27, Villa Park) became must-watch — US viewers could catch it on Paramount+ and ViX.
Politics, culture and human stories
Politics turned tense this month. A close aide to Benjamin Netanyahu was arrested over alleged intelligence leaks tied to the Gaza conflict, complicating hostage negotiation efforts and adding pressure on Israel’s leadership. In the US, Trump’s AG pick Mike Davis sparked controversy with threats aimed at Letitia James — a story that raised questions about accountability and political retaliation.
On the human-interest side, South Africa’s Mia Le Roux withdrew from Miss Universe because of severe vertigo tied to her hearing condition — a tough but necessary decision that highlighted health over pageant pressure. International Men’s Day on November 19 put men’s health and positive role models front and center with the 2024 theme “Men’s Health Champions.”
